XML 75 R68.htm IDEA: XBRL DOCUMENT v3.24.2.u1
Business Segments and Geographic Information - Additional Information (Details)
$ in Thousands
3 Months Ended 6 Months Ended
Jun. 30, 2024
USD ($)
Jun. 30, 2023
USD ($)
Jun. 30, 2024
USD ($)
Segment
Jun. 30, 2023
USD ($)
Dec. 31, 2023
USD ($)
Schedule Of Equity Method Investments [Line Items]          
Number of reportable business segments | Segment     4    
Equity in earnings (losses) of affiliates, net of income tax provision $ 811 $ 1,490 $ 839 $ 2,412  
SACS          
Schedule Of Equity Method Investments [Line Items]          
Ownership percentage in entity     50.00%    
Equity in earnings (losses) of affiliates, net of income tax provision     $ 100 1,000  
Investment in joint venture 8,100   $ 8,100   $ 9,100
GEO Amey          
Schedule Of Equity Method Investments [Line Items]          
Ownership percentage in entity     50.00%    
Equity in earnings (losses) of affiliates, net of income tax provision     $ 900 $ 1,400  
Advances to affiliate $ 9,000   $ 9,000   $ 11,200